Section 453V — Corporations Act 2001: Lis pendens taken to exist

Text of the provision Official document

(1) This section has effect only for the purposes of a law about the effect of a lis pendens on purchasers or mortgagees. (2) During the restructuring of the company, an application to wind up the company is taken to be pending. (3) An application that is taken because of subsection (2) to be pending constitutes a lis pendens.
